Brie Muziki, talented Kenyan artist is unapologetic about her pursuit of success in music! She shares her dream to take over the industry


1.   
 Hi, Brie! How would you like to introduce yourself?
1. Hi, am Brie , A Kenyan female artiste, a bad gal without apologies.

 2. How long have you been doing music?
2. Since 2014, but I took a long break to take care of some personal things. Now am back and am not
turning back

 3. What inspired you to get into music?
3. I just loved everything that came with doing music. I won’t lie, the money, the lifestyle and the
ability to express feelings through music without being judged.

 4. Who are your local & international music icons?
 I have love Beyonce ever since I started listening to music, Ciara is my style
icon her dance move inspires me. Locally i love Phy the lady has a beautiful voice it hurts.. I love Jude Achi she is a beautiful soul with such an amazing voice

 5. What's genre of music do you do?
I don’t have a specific genre I don’t wanna limit myself.. I wanna be diverse then maybe the fans
can decide.
 6. Are you signed under any label?
6. Yes I am.

7. What has been your biggest highlight so far in the industry?
 7. Having the opportunity to perform at one company’s launch..the nerves and the excitement that
comes along with performing for a big audience is crazy.

8. What challenges have you faced thus far in the industry?
8. Not getting enough airplay. But I am certain this will change soon.

9. Where do you aspire to be career wise in the next 3 years?
9. I am looking to support other local upcoming talents
